Hi,
I am not relocating, I live in the San Fernando Valley and will be commuting. LA is great, but depending on how small of a town your coming from, navigating the are surrounding the school is a nightmare with traffic and all. Even I get frustrated because I'm not super familiar with downtown LA. As far as housing in the area of the school, I'm sure you can find something affordable, but don't know if you'll want to be in that neighborhood, some parts around there are kind of ghetto. The campus is beautiful and great, it's right next to USC so there is bound to be lots of apartments at that are geared towards the college student. I've just never actually looked for myself. Downtown LA is great in that there is so much nearby, museums, clubs, sporting events (staples center, dodger stadium, colliseum) but which is also why it is so congested.
It's a great program, so I think you should go for it! Good luck!

I think if you do well in your other core pre-requisites you should be fine and like you said you have a great GPA from your other degree. And don't be so hard on yourself with getting a B in micro. You seem like you are definitely on the right track with your other volunteer work. I would advise also to try and take your bioethics class to get it out of the way. Another thing you should do is attend one of the information sessions on the program, they can answer lots of your questions and give you more insight to the program.
To be honest, my overall GPA was barely 3.0 but my core science classes were A's & B's, so just do your best and sell yourself at your interview. They have to have a high standard for applicants, but it's not all about the numbers. Don't get me wrong, some of my fellow classmates are super smart and more brainy than i'll ever be, but it's a diverse group from multiple backgrounds. I think they really like to get a feel for your personality during the interview and from your personal statements.
Good luck!!!
